Full-Time Sous Chef / Bar Assistant (when required)
Pay: From £13.50 per hour
Hours: 40 hours per week
Location: Sherborne Golf Club, Dorset
About the Role
Sherborne Golf Club is a thriving private members' golf club with over 700 members and a busy calendar of visitors, societies and events. We are looking for an enthusiastic and reliable Sous Chef to join our catering team.
Working alongside our Head Chef, you will help deliver high-quality food from our breakfast and lunch menus, assist with larger functions and events, and support the smooth running of the kitchen. When required, you will also provide assistance behind the bar to help ensure excellent service across the clubhouse.
This is an excellent opportunity for someone who enjoys variety, works well as part of a team, and takes pride in delivering outstanding customer service.
Main Duties
· Assist the Head Chef with the preparation and service of breakfast and lunch menus.
· Prepare and cook meals to a consistently high standard.
· Assist with society days, private functions and club events.
· Help with menu preparation and food presentation.
· Maintain excellent food hygiene and health & safety standards.
· Assist with stock control, deliveries and ordering.
· Ensure the kitchen, food preparation and storage areas remain clean and organised.
· Work behind the clubhouse bar when required, serving drinks and providing excellent customer service.
· Support colleagues across the clubhouse to ensure a smooth operation.
Working Hours
This is a 40-hour per week position.
Working hours will vary depending on the club diary and seasonal business levels. Some evening and weekend work will be required for events, competitions and functions. Overtime may be available during busy periods.
